WORD PROCESSING
A good word processor to use is PC-WRITE a shareware program
To create or open a document type ED FILENAME.EXT for a document you want
named (for example) Filename.ext. The three letter extension is used in
PC-WRITE to call a ruler file that sets the margin. This disk contains
four suggested ruler files: LET for most letters TXT for long text
NTS for short notes and ADS for classified ads. You may create other
ruler files or alter these, but to use these merely name the new document
using one of these extensions. You may also designate the drive for the
document - for example: ED:A:JONES.LET It is suggested that for multiple
users of a single computer, each user store their document files on a
personal floppy disk using drive A. If no drive designation is supplied
the computer will use the default drive (in this case C:\WORDPRO).
After loading a file you may activate the automatic spelling checker by
holding down the ALT Key and pressing the F2 Key, then release the ALT
Key and press the F7 Key. The computer will beep after any word not
found in the dictionary (all one or two letter words & words with ' are
assumed to be correct).
After loading the program the top line on the screen will give you some
instructions for PC-WRITE and you can always get additional HELP by
pressing the F1 key (Press a second time for additional helps)!
To PRINT a document type PR FILENAME.EXT for a document named Filename.ext
